Ben Shelton's season is seemingly over, but he's already making plans for the 2024 ATP season by signing up for the ASB Classic in Auckland.

Many great players played in Auckland over the years, as it's a very popular event that is always well organized. It's a nice event to kick off the campaign and serves as pretty good preparation for the Australian Open.

It won't be the first time Shelton played in Auckland, as he actually made his debut there this year. The American started off his 2023 campaign in Adelaide but lost in the opening match to James Duckworth. He then made his way to Auckland, where he played well to start beating Sebastian Baez.

The second round is where his campaign ended, as Quentin Halys proved better. He's going to return in 2024, hoping for a better result, and with the way his game developed throughout 2023, it's very likely that he will do better.

The announcement of his return was made on the event's social media page on November 7th which shows how popular he has become. He's one of the rising stars in tennis, and his electric style earned him a lot of fans.

Part of that is the success as well because he clearly established himself as one of the best players on the Tour. The first professional season was a great success, with a maiden trophy won in Japan and a Top 15 debut at the end of the year.

That's quite a bit better than his rank at this time last year, which was 107th. A great start to the 2024 campaign would set the tone well for the rest of the year, so let's see what he brings to New Zealand.

The event will run from January 8th till the 14th in the week before the Australian Open.
